Output 03ecdc756e3f6ae028439c625b20310c7209a561ce4df131b2c7a7a71459de0c:0

value
82832
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e3cf8eedf28c49f4997ff87ce2917f26a8be503 OP_EQUAL
address
32zJRfZVHuDXQnFzuvwJsiJfaezAstS9EA
transaction
03ecdc756e3f6ae028439c625b20310c7209a561ce4df131b2c7a7a71459de0c